Market Overview

Global Virtual Data Room Market was valued at USD 2.56 billion in 2024 and is expected to reach USD 7.07 billion by 2030 with a CAGR of 18.26% during the forecast period.

The Virtual Data Room Market refers to the global industry focused on providing secure, cloud-based platforms that enable organizations to store, manage, and share sensitive documents and information during complex business transactions and operations. These solutions are widely used in mergers and acquisitions, fundraising, corporate governance, legal and compliance processes, intellectual property management, and other critical business activities where confidentiality, security, and regulatory compliance are paramount.

Virtual data rooms offer controlled access, document tracking, audit trails, and encryption features that significantly reduce the risks associated with unauthorized access or data breaches. The market has grown steadily in recent years due to the increasing digitization of business operations, the globalization of corporate transactions, and heightened regulatory scrutiny across industries. Enterprises are prioritizing data security and operational efficiency, which has accelerated the adoption of virtual data rooms as a reliable alternative to traditional physical data rooms.

Additionally, the growing trend of remote work and collaboration has further boosted demand, as stakeholders require secure, real-time access to documents from multiple geographic locations. The integration of advanced technologies such as artificial intelligence and machine learning is enhancing the capabilities of virtual data rooms, enabling automated document classification, intelligent search, predictive analytics, and workflow optimization, which further drives market growth. Small and medium enterprises, in addition to large corporations, are increasingly leveraging virtual data room solutions to streamline due diligence processes, improve decision-making, and ensure compliance with industry regulations.

Cloud-based deployment models dominate the market due to their scalability, cost-effectiveness, and ease of maintenance, although on-premises solutions remain relevant for organizations with specific security or compliance requirements. Geographically, North America currently leads the market due to early adoption of technology, robust regulatory frameworks, and the presence of major service providers, while the Asia Pacific region is emerging as a high-growth market driven by increasing cross-border transactions, digital transformation initiatives, and rising awareness of data security solutions. Key Market Challenges

Data Security and Privacy Concerns

One of the primary challenges confronting the Virtual Data Room Market is ensuring robust data security and privacy. Organizations that rely on virtual data rooms handle sensitive information, including financial records, intellectual property, and confidential corporate documents. Any breach or unauthorized access can lead to significant financial losses, reputational damage, and legal repercussions. Despite advanced encryption and multi-factor authentication protocols, cyber threats are continually evolving, making it challenging to guarantee absolute security.

Additionally, the rise in remote work and global collaboration introduces multiple access points, each of which could potentially be exploited by malicious actors. Regulatory compliance further complicates security management, as organizations must adhere to stringent data protection frameworks such as the General Data Protection Regulation in Europe, the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act in the United States, and other regional standards. Failure to meet these requirements can result in severe penalties and loss of business credibility. Virtual data room providers must continuously invest in advanced cybersecurity measures, regular system audits, employee training, and real-time monitoring to mitigate these risks.

However, the costs associated with maintaining such high levels of security can be substantial, particularly for small and medium enterprises, potentially limiting adoption in certain segments. Moreover, the rapid pace of technological change requires that security protocols be updated frequently, which can create operational challenges and necessitate ongoing investments in research and development. Consequently, while the demand for secure information management continues to drive the Virtual Data Room Market, the complexity of ensuring data privacy and protection remains a significant challenge that providers and end users must address effectively.

Integration with Existing Enterprise Systems

Another critical challenge for the Virtual Data Room Market is the integration of these solutions with existing enterprise systems and workflows. Many organizations operate complex IT infrastructures, including enterprise resource planning systems, customer relationship management platforms, document management systems, and legacy applications. Incorporating virtual data rooms into these ecosystems without disrupting operational continuity can be technically demanding and resource-intensive. Poor integration can result in inefficiencies, data duplication, and errors in document management, ultimately undermining the benefits of using virtual data rooms.

Additionally, organizations may encounter compatibility issues with diverse file formats, network configurations, and security protocols, further complicating deployment. Training employees to adopt new platforms while maintaining productivity adds another layer of difficulty, as resistance to change or lack of technical expertise can delay implementation. Integration challenges are particularly pronounced for large enterprises with geographically dispersed teams, multiple departments, and extensive data repositories, as synchronization and consistent access across locations are essential for efficient operations. Providers of virtual data room solutions must offer flexible APIs, customization options, and seamless interoperability with existing systems to overcome these obstacles. Failure to achieve smooth integration can limit adoption, reduce return on investment, and impede the overall growth of the Virtual Data Room Market.

Recent Development

  • In May 2025, the Federal Deposit Insurance Corporation adopted ShareVault’s Virtual Data Room to manage the marketing of failing financial institutions, replacing the previously used DFIN Solutions Venue. This transition highlights the growing dependence on secure, digital platforms to handle sensitive financial transactions efficiently. By leveraging ShareVault, the FDIC aims to enhance data protection, streamline document management, and ensure controlled access for authorized stakeholders, reflecting a broader trend of financial institutions adopting advanced virtual data room solutions to support transparency, security, and operational efficiency.
  • In October 2024, iDeals Solutions expanded its presence in India by acquiring EthosData, a prominent virtual data room provider. This strategic acquisition is designed to leverage the rapid growth of the Indian mergers and acquisitions market, offering companies a secure and efficient platform for conducting complex transactions. By integrating EthosData’s capabilities with its own, iDeals aims to streamline deal processes, enhance due diligence, and support a broader client base in India, reinforcing its position as a leading provider of virtual data room solutions in the region.
  • In August 2024, iDeals Solutions launched an enhanced board management platform, iDeals Board, aimed at simplifying and optimizing board meeting preparations. The upgraded solution offers a fast agenda builder, intuitive drag-and-drop document uploads, and automatic saving of changes, allowing board members to manage materials efficiently. These improvements significantly boost productivity, minimize administrative effort, and reduce overall meeting costs. By providing a seamless and user-friendly experience, iDeals Board strengthens corporate governance and ensures that board meetings are conducted smoothly and effectively.
